China Sends More Aid

China began yesterday delivering the second batch of relief goods worth 50 million yuan (US$7.4 million) to flood-ravaged Pakistan, according to the Ministry of Commerce.

The relief goods include 1,200 tents, 30 tons of compacted rations, 23,800 blankets, 1,000 generators as well as medicine, bottled water and water purification equipment, the ministry said in an online statement.
